Static eLearning template creation in LUCY

You can also create your own templates. You may use the following variables in the templates:

  • %name% — Recipient's name (if applicable)
  • %email% — Recipient's email address (if applicable)
  • %client% — Client's name
  • %started% — Date when the related campaign has been started.
  • %stopped% — Date when the related campaign has been stopped.

Using Domains for your awareness content

By default LUCY will use the IP address of your server to host the eLearning content. But you can replace that with any domain name.

You can either use a FQDN like www.myteaching.com or just a domain name like myteaching.com. In both cases you must make sure that the domain name is pointing to LUCY's IP address. This is done automatically if you register the domain within LUCY. If you registered the domain using a third party provider you need to adjust the settings there.

Delivery of e-learning (awareness) content to users

Initiating follow-up training is easy with our unique and effective Auto-Enrollment feature. There are a few delivery options to have the awareness landing page displayed for the user:

a) Send the dynamic eLearning link via mail:

  • Use the build in mail Server (postfix). Disadvantage: users might not trust the mail sender. E-Learning tracking is possible.
  • Use the companies mail server (relay). Details here. E-Learning tracking is possible.

b) Create a static eLearning link and distribute it wither via mail or place it on a website. You can also create a static link and distribute it via mail (e.g. your own mail server or place it on an intranet site). Disadvantage: individual user tracking is not possible. Please check the subchapter "Manually send out eLearning using your own company email account" on this WIKI page.

c) Enroll the eLearning in combination with a phishing simulation:

  • eMail: If you want to send out the eLearning mail in association with a successful phishing campaign, you need to activate the checkbox "send Link to Awareness website automatically" within scenario settings. This requires that LUCY has triggered a successful attack. Details how to register a successful attacks can be found here.
  • Redirection: Redirect the user directly to the awareness page without involving a mail. This is done by using the %link-awareness% variable within the landing page or the redirect input field.

SCORM export

All e-learning templates can now be exported using the SCORM format, allowing you to use the LUCY content in your own LMS. SCORM (Sharable Content Object Reference Model) is the most commonly used content standard in eLearning. Since it was released 16 years ago, the SCORM specification has worked to standardize learning content between the industry’s many developers and vendors.

When you click on the learning template you will see a button called "Export to SCORM". This allows you within the general template section or within the actual campaign, to export your awareness template. The SCORM export then can be downloaded as a ZIP file from the export section.

508 Compliance

Section 508 of the Workforce Rehabilitation Act is a law that requires federal agencies and their contractors to make their electronic and information technology accessible to those with disabilities. It outlines the minimum acceptable standards, such as “the use of text labels or descriptors for graphics and certain format elements.” This section also addresses the usability of multimedia presentations, image maps, style sheets, scripting languages, applets and plug-ins and electronic forms. The purpose of Section 508 is to eliminate barriers in information technology, to make available new opportunities for people with disabilities and to encourage development of technologies that will help achieve these goals. For this reason, LUCY follows various standards in the creation of its content:

  • Anything not “Initially Visible” when the page loads will not be read by a screen reader.
  • Ability to change font sizing for those who may need to see text at a larger size.
  • Color contrast for those who are colorblind or have trouble determining different colors.
  • We provide captioning and transcripts of audio as well as descriptions of any video.
  • Most courses are structured consistently.
